About the 19+ WLC Student Bursary
�Are you aged 19+? You may be entitled to a bursary which is financial support that we can offer you to help with the costs of being one of our students. For example, paying for books, course materials, travel expenses and childcare. You will need to meet certain conditions to be eligible for a WLC bursary.

Childcare Support
Step 11
If you are requesting support with childcare costs, you will need to complete this section of the form and add the details of the children you are requesting support for.
Childcare support is paid directly to an Ofsted registered childcare provider and not to the student.
